Winter and Autumn where they seek indoors area. Rats are quick learners, very claver, curious and have excellent memories. They quickly become bored unless stimulated.

Rats and Mice enter a building through small gaps, from under doors, around pipework’s, trees that hang over the roofline. Mice are small animals, their access into buildings is probably easier than for Rats, and a greater range of nesting sites is available to them, feeding inside and damage property.

BEFORE TREATMENT

 Remove or seal all food items and remove or cover utensils

 Cover all plastics (stereos, computers, etc) and all leather goods (sofas, chairs, etc).

 All people, pets, plants, etc MUST BE REMOVED prior to treatment. Aquariums may be covered with a double layer of impermeable film (eg Gladwrap™) and the aeration pump switched off if removal presents a problem. We CANNOT accept any responsibility for the fish or marine life in this situation.

 Naked lights, gas pilot lights, etc must be switched off.

 The area must be sealed, all doors and windows closed, fans and air-conditioning units turned off.

 You must advise all personnel of the treatment and advise that people with asthma or any chemical concerns must remain out of the premises for at least 24 hours. MSDS sheets are available for all upon request.

 Open all cupboards. Notify the Fire Brigade if fire detection or smoke detector systems exist.

 THE PREMISES or TREATED STRUCTURES MUST BE VACATED FOR A MINIMUM OF FOUR (4) HOURS.

AFTER TREATMENT

 THE PREMISES MUST BE THOROUGHLY VENTILATED PRIOR TO RE-ENTRY OF THE OCCUPANTS OR REUSE OF THE STRUCTURE.

  All doors, windows, ventilators, should be opened and the area thoroughly ventilated for a minimum period of thirty (30) minutes. Air-conditioners MUST be switched on in ‘open vent mode’, and left in this mode for the remainder of the day, so they are bringing in fresh, outside air. Large Structures such as a Grain Silo will require considerably longer ventilation and may require forced air ventilation e.g. With powered fans.
